List Of Chrome Plugins To Make Chrome Faster

1. DeadMouse

 



1. First install DeadMouse ( goo.gl/Du2pPP ) and start typing the text in a link (hyperlink).
 
  • Any links containing that word or phrase will start shaking.
  • Press Enter to open the link in the same tab. or CtrI+Enter to open it in a new tab.
You can check here demo: http://chetan51.github.io/deadmouse/


deadmouse-speed up google chrome
2. If more than one link is found with the same words or phrases. Just press the tab key to move between them. The selected link will then shake. You can stop links
from shaking by simply pressing the Esc key.

 

2. Click-free Browsing


1. Next install Click-free Browsing ( goo.gl/oYCF6a ). Hover over a link and a play button appears.
  • Move your cursor over the button and the link opens automatically.
  • If you hold down Ctrl while hovering over the button, the link opens in a New Tab.

2. Jump to the end of a page and back to the top, by hovering over the arrows with lines below.
  • You can scroll pages using the up and down arrows.
  • Left and right arrows go back and forward through your history.

3. Gestures for Chrome


1. You can use mouse swipes to perform actions quicker using Chrome Gestures plugin ( goo.gl/FU7X3o ).
To see the list of actions.
  • Click the hot dog icon. Go to Tools.
  • Extensions and click Options under ‘Gestures for Chrome’. Open Actions tab.

2. To perform a gesture, hold down the right mouse button and draw lines in the directions of the arrows.

For example: drawing an L shape (down, right) closes a tab.

You can delete gestures or create your own, by clicking ‘Add new gesture’.
